1. 程式人生 > >初識 Python 作業及默寫

初識 Python 作業及默寫

1、簡述變數量命名規範

2、name = input(“>>>”) name變數是什麼資料型別?

3.if條件語句的基本結構?

4.用print打印出下面內容:

文能提筆安天下,

武能上馬定乾坤.

心存謀略何人勝,

古今英雄唯是君.

5.利用if語句寫出猜⼤小的遊戲:

設定一個理想數字比如:66,讓使用者輸入數字,如果比66大,則顯示猜測 的結果大了;如果比66小,則顯示猜測的結果小了;只有等於66,顯示猜測結果 正確。

6.提示⽤使用者輸入他的年年齡, 程式進⾏判斷.

如果⼩於10, 提示小屁孩, 如果大於10, 小於 20, 提示⻘春期叛逆的小屁孩. 如果大於20, 小於30. 提示開始定性, 開始混社會的小 屁孩⼉兒, 如果大於30, 小於 40. 提示看⽼大不小了, 趕緊結婚⼩屁孩兒. 如果大於40, ⼩於50. 提示家里有個 不聽話的⼩屁孩兒. 如果大於50, 小於60. 提示⾃己馬上變成不聽 話的老屁孩⼉兒. 如果大於60, 小於70. 提示活著還不錯的老屁孩兒. 如果大於70, ⼩於 90. 提示⼈生就快結束了的一個⽼屁孩兒. 如果大於90以上. 提示. 再⻅了這個世界.

7、單⾏註釋以及多⾏註釋?
8、提示使用者輸入麻花藤. 判斷使用者輸入的對不對. 如果對, 提示真聰明, 如果不對, 提示你 是傻逼麼

9. 使用者輸入一個月份. 然後判斷月份是多少月. 根據不同的月份, 打印出不同的飲⻝(根據個⼈習慣和⽼家習慣隨意編寫) 


10. ⽤使用者輸入⼀一個分數. 根據分數來判斷⽤使用者考試成績的檔次, 


 >=90 A

>=80 B

>=70 C

>=60 D

<60 E

明⽇日默寫程式碼:

1.變數量的命名規範。

2.單⾏註釋,多⾏註釋。

 

#!/Users/liangyufeng/venv/bin/python3
# _*_ coding:utf-8 _*_


#  Day1作業及默寫
# 1、簡述變數量命名規範
    #變數命名規範:
    # 只能以字母、數字、下劃線組合
    # 不能以數字開頭,也不能全部是數字
    # 不能以 Python 關鍵字命名
    #不要太長
    # 不能以中文命名
    # 區分大小寫
    # 要有意義
    # 推薦駝峰或者下劃線命名

# 2、name = input(“>>>”) name變數量是什什麼資料型別?
#字串 # 3.if條件語句句的基本結構? # if 條件語句: # if語句塊 # # # if 條件語句: # if語句塊 # else: # else語句塊 # # # if 條件語句: # 語句塊 # elif 條件語句: # 語句塊 # else: # 語句塊 # 4.⽤用print打印出下⾯面內容: # ⽂文能提筆安天下, 武能上⻢馬定乾坤. ⼼心存謀略略何⼈人勝, 古今英雄唯是君. # string = ''' # ⽂文能提筆安天下, # 武能上⻢馬定乾坤. # ⼼心存謀略略何⼈人勝, # 古今英雄唯是君. # ''' # print(string) # 5.利利⽤用if語句句寫出猜⼤大⼩小的遊戲: # 設定⼀一個理理想數字⽐比如:66,讓⽤使用者輸⼊入數字,如果⽐比66⼤大,則顯示猜測 的結果⼤大了了;如果⽐比66⼩小,則顯示猜測的結果⼩小了了;只有等於66,顯示猜測結果 正確。 number = 66 guess = input('請輸入猜測的數字:') if guess.isdigit():#注意isdigit()是個方法 guess = int(guess) if guess > number: print('too bigger') elif guess < number: print('too smaller') else: print('great,you guess right!') else: print('只能輸入數字!') # 6.提示⽤使用者輸⼊入他的年年齡, 程式進⾏行行判斷. # 如果⼩小於10, 提示⼩小屁孩, 如果⼤大於10, ⼩小於 20, 提示⻘青春期叛逆的⼩小屁孩. 如果⼤大於20, ⼩小於30. 提示開始定性, 開始混社會的⼩小 屁孩⼉兒, 如果⼤大於30, ⼩小於 40. 提示看⽼老老⼤大不不⼩小了了, 趕緊結婚⼩小屁孩⼉兒. 如果⼤大於40, ⼩小 於50. 提示家⾥裡里有個 不不聽話的⼩小屁孩⼉兒. 如果⼤大於50, ⼩小於60. 提示⾃自⼰己⻢馬上變成不不聽 話的⽼老老屁孩⼉兒. 如果⼤大於60, ⼩小於70. 提示活著還不不錯的⽼老老屁孩⼉兒. 如果⼤大於70, ⼩小於 90. 提示⼈人 ⽣生就快結束了了的⼀一個⽼老老屁孩⼉兒. 如果⼤大於90以上. 提示. 再⻅見了了這個世界. # age = int(input('請輸入你的年齡:')) # if age < 10: # print('小屁孩') # elif 10 <= age < 20:#這裡不用加<=了,因為 elif 已經排除了<10. # print('⻘青春期叛逆的⼩小屁孩') # elif 20 <= age < 30: # print('開始定性, 開始混社會的⼩小 屁孩⼉兒') # elif 30 <= age < 40: # print('看⽼老老⼤大不不⼩小了了, 趕緊結婚⼩小屁孩⼉兒') # elif 40 <= age < 50: # print('家⾥裡里有個 不不聽話的⼩小屁孩⼉兒') # elif 50 <= age < 60: # print('⾃⼰⻢上變成不聽 話的⽼屁孩⼉') # elif 60 <= age < 70: # print('活著還不錯的⽼屁孩⼉') # elif 70 <= age < 90: # print('⼈⽣就快結束了的⼀個⽼屁孩⼉') # else: # print('再⻅了這個世界') #講後改 age = int(input('請輸入你的年齡:')) if age < 10: print('小屁孩') elif age < 20:#這裡不用加<=了,因為 elif 已經排除了<10. print('⻘青春期叛逆的⼩小屁孩') elif age < 30: print('開始定性, 開始混社會的⼩小 屁孩⼉兒') elif age < 40: print('看⽼老老⼤大不不⼩小了了, 趕緊結婚⼩小屁孩⼉兒') elif age < 50: print('家⾥裡里有個 不不聽話的⼩小屁孩⼉兒') elif age < 60: print('⾃⼰⻢上變成不聽 話的⽼屁孩⼉') elif age < 70: print('活著還不錯的⽼屁孩⼉') elif age < 90: print('⼈⽣就快結束了的⼀個⽼屁孩⼉') else: print('再⻅了這個世界') # 7、單⾏行行註釋以及多⾏行行註釋? #這是單行註釋 ''' 這是多行註釋 ''' """ 這也是多行註釋 """ # 8、提示使用者輸入麻花藤. 判斷使用者輸入的對不對. 如果對, 提示真聰明, 如果不 # 對, 提示你 是傻逼麼 name = '麻花藤' input_str = input('請輸入麻花藤:') if input_str == name: print('真聰明') else: print('你是傻逼麼') # 9. ⽤使用者輸⼊入⼀一個⽉月份. 然後判斷⽉月份是多少⽉月. 根據不不同的⽉月份, 打印出不不同的 # 飲⻝⾷食(根據個⼈人習慣和⽼老老家習慣隨意編寫) month = int(input('請輸入月份:')) if month == 1: print('一月吃饅頭') elif month == 2: print('二月喝粥') elif month == 3: print('三月吃米') elif month == 4: print('四月吃麵條') elif month == 5: print('五月月喝粥') elif month == 6: print('六月喝粥') elif month == 7: print('七月月喝粥') elif month == 8: print('八月喝粥') elif month == 9: print('九月喝粥') elif month == 10: print('十月喝粥') elif month == 11: print('十一月喝粥') elif month == 12: print('十二月喝粥') # # 10. ⽤使用者輸⼊入⼀一個分數. 根據分數來判斷⽤使用者考試成績的檔次, # >=90 A >=80 B >=70 C >=60 D <60 E score = int(input('請輸入分數:')) if score >= 90: print('A') elif score >= 80: print('B') elif score >= 70: print('C') elif score >= 60: print('D') else: print('E') # 明⽇日默寫程式碼: 1.變數量的命名規範。 2.單⾏行行註釋,多⾏行行註釋。 # 1.變數量的命名規範。 # 變數由字母,數字,下劃線搭配組合而成 # 不可以用數字開頭,更不能是全數字 # 不能是 Python 的關鍵字,這些符號和字母已經被 Python 佔用,不可以更改 # 不要用中文 # 名字要有意義 # 不要太長 # 區分大小寫 # 推薦使用駝峰體或者下劃線命名 # 2.單⾏行行註釋,多⾏行行註釋。 # 單行註釋:#被註釋的內容 # 多行註釋:'''被註釋的內容''' # """這個也是多行註釋"""
參考答案